Title: Taking Marine Mammals Incidental to Training Exercises in the U.S. Navy's Gulf of Alaska Temporary Maritime Activities Area | |
Abstract: The National Marine Fisheries Service proposes regulations to govern the unintentional taking of marine mammals, by harassment, incidental to military readiness training activities to be conducted by the Navy in the Gulf of Alaska Temporary Maritime Activities Area. The regulations will set forth the permissible methods of taking, other means of effecting the least practicable adverse impact on the affected species or stocks and their habitats (i.e., mitigation), and the requirements pertaining to the monitoring and reporting of such taking. | |
